Whole Slide Scanner for Pathology Market

The global market for Whole Slide Scanner for Pathology was valued at US$ million in the year 2024 and is projected to reach a revised size of US$ million by 2031, growing at a CAGR of %during the forecast period.
Currently, the key models of whole slide scanner for pathology are Leica Biosystems’ Aperia series.
North American market for Whole Slide Scanner for Pathology is estimated to increase from $ million in 2024 to reach $ million by 2031, at a CAGR of % during the forecast period of 2025 through 2031.
Asia-Pacific market for Whole Slide Scanner for Pathology is estimated to increase from $ million in 2024 to reach $ million by 2031, at a CAGR of % during the forecast period of 2025 through 2031.
The major global manufacturers of Whole Slide Scanner for Pathology include Leica Biosystems, Hamamatsu Photonics, Zeiss, 3DHistech, Roche, Olympus, Motic, Philips, PerkinElmer, Huron Digital Pathology, etc. In 2024, the world's top three vendors accounted for approximately % of the revenue.
